Window Replacement prices in Burton upon Trent 2026

We've compiled current installed price ranges for window replacement in the Staffordshire area. Actual costs depend on window size and specification — compare quotes for a precise figure.

Window TypeFrom (installed)Up to (installed)
Casement (single) £308 £616
Casement (large) £440 £792
Sash Window £528 £968
Bay Window (3-panel) £1,056 £2,816
Tilt & Turn £352 £660

* Prices are estimates for Burton upon Trent based on current market data. Your exact quote will depend on window size, specification and chosen installer.

How many days will my window replacement installation take?

The time required depends on how many windows are being installed. In Burton upon Trent, a single window can be replaced in 2–4 hours, while a whole-house installation typically takes 2–3 days. Your installer will confirm the schedule during their free property survey.

Is planning permission required for window replacement in Burton upon Trent?

Most standard window replacements in Burton upon Trent are covered by permitted development rights and require no planning application. If your property is listed or sits within a conservation area in Staffordshire, additional consent from the local council may be needed — your installer can guide you through this.
